## Authentication

The Brindlewick schema registry requires a key on every request, including read-only lookups of event schemas. Support staff share a single service identity scoped to the `events-prod` namespace; it cannot modify or delete schemas. Keys rotate quarterly and old keys stop working within an hour. For troubleshooting customer tickets, use the shared support key shown directly below.

app token of tafop-kajog = vxb11-yoJbHDvr05x

Subject: Cut-over done — Corvell cache layer

Cut-over to the rebuilt Corvell cache layer completed last night. Context: the stale-cache postmortem found invalidation messages dropped under broker backpressure, serving expired auth decisions. Fix: versioned keys plus forced revalidation on write. Old cluster drained and locked. Security review items — key scoping and eviction audit logging — are closed. The new cluster's active configuration follows.

service settings:
ralael:
  pin: 7453
  tenant: zorath
  seal: seal_087806e4
  metrics_host: metrics.ralael.paliqworks.example
  standby_team: fraath
  escalation: praok-istiel
  nonce: 10e083

## Building Access — Spares Room (Hullbrook Annex)

Contractors: the spare hardware room is down the east corridor on the ground floor, third door on the left. Sign in at the front desk first and grab a visitor lanyard. Anything you take out, jot it in the blue logbook — yes, even the little stuff. The door self-locks, so don't wedge it. To get in, punch in the code below.

staff pass of hagug-taguf = bdg-HJ-9

**Internal Memo — Finance Team, Ardenvale Fixtures Ltd.**

From: P. Calloway, Head of Finance
Re: Q3 Gross-Margin Review

The review shows margin on the Lanthorn shelving range slipped 2.4 points, driven by freight costs from the Westbrook depot and discounting at the Carling outlet. The Opaline range held steady. Please reconcile supplier rebates before month-end and flag any variance above one point. Findings will feed directly into the guidance summarised in the confidential note that follows.

board note of kawip-yajof: The renewal with Zorixox Group closes at $10 million a year, 15 percent below the last contract. Project Druix slips by a full year because of the tooling delay.